Current status of imipenem-resistant Pseudomonas aeruginosa infection and analysis of drug resistance

OBJECTIVE To investigate the infection status and drug resistance of imipenem-resistant Pseudomonas aeruginosa(PAE) causing nosocomial infections,to provide the scientific evidence for rational clinical application of the antibiotics. METHODS From Jan.2008 to Dec.2010,the status and drug resistance of imipenem-resistant P.aeruginosa identified from clinic were retrospectively analyzed. RESULTS Totally 128 strains of imipenem-resistant P.aeruginosa were isolated from the intensive care unit(60.9%),department of encephalopathy(21.9%),oncology department(8.6%).Source of P.aeruginosa mainly came from phlegmy(60.2%),pyorrhea(12.5%),secretion(12.5%).Drug resistance rate of imipenem-resistant P.aeruginosa to polymyxin B can achieve 0,compared to 40.63% and 46.09% to ceftazidime and amikacin.The drug resistance rate80.0% included sulphamethoxazole/trimethoprim,cefotaxime meropenem,aztreonam,ciprofloxacin,gentamicin and levofloxacin.The drug resistance rate50.0% included piperacillin,sulbactan/cefoperazone,piperacillin/tazobactam. CONCLUSION Imipenem-resistant P.aeruginosa isolates are multi-drug resistant.It is important to control bacterial resistance and prevent the spreading of imipenem-resistant P.aeruginosa.
